package auth
|
||||
|
||||
import (
|
||||
"crypto/rsa"
|
||||
"crypto/x509"
|
||||
"fmt"
|
||||
"io/ioutil"
|
||||
|
||||
"github.com/Azure/go-autorest/autorest/adal"
|
||||
"github.com/Azure/go-autorest/autorest/azure"
|
||||
"github.com/golang/glog"
|
||||
"golang.org/x/crypto/pkcs12"
|
||||
)
|
||||
|
||||
// AzureAuthConfig holds auth related part of cloud config
|
||||
type AzureAuthConfig struct {
|
||||
// The cloud environment identifier. Takes values from https://github.com/Azure/go-autorest/blob/ec5f4903f77ed9927ac95b19ab8e44ada64c1356/autorest/azure/environments.go#L13
|
||||
Cloud string `json:"cloud" yaml:"cloud"`
|
||||
// The AAD Tenant ID for the Subscription that the cluster is deployed in
|
||||
TenantID string `json:"tenantId" yaml:"tenantId"`
|
||||
// The ClientID for an AAD application with RBAC access to talk to Azure RM APIs
|
||||
AADClientID string `json:"aadClientId" yaml:"aadClientId"`
|
||||
// The ClientSecret for an AAD application with RBAC access to talk to Azure RM APIs
|
||||
AADClientSecret string `json:"aadClientSecret" yaml:"aadClientSecret"`
|
||||
// The path of a client certificate for an AAD application with RBAC access to talk to Azure RM APIs
|
||||
AADClientCertPath string `json:"aadClientCertPath" yaml:"aadClientCertPath"`
|
||||
// The password of the client certificate for an AAD application with RBAC access to talk to Azure RM APIs
|
||||
AADClientCertPassword string `json:"aadClientCertPassword" yaml:"aadClientCertPassword"`
|
||||
// Use managed service identity for the virtual machine to access Azure ARM APIs
|
||||
UseManagedIdentityExtension bool `json:"useManagedIdentityExtension" yaml:"useManagedIdentityExtension"`
|
||||
// The ID of the Azure Subscription that the cluster is deployed in
|
||||
SubscriptionID string `json:"subscriptionId" yaml:"subscriptionId"`
|
||||
}
|
||||
|
||||
// GetServicePrincipalToken creates a new service principal token based on the configuration
|
||||
func GetServicePrincipalToken(config *AzureAuthConfig, env *azure.Environment) (*adal.ServicePrincipalToken, error) {
|
||||
oauthConfig, err := adal.NewOAuthConfig(env.ActiveDirectoryEndpoint, config.TenantID)
|
||||
if err != nil {
|
||||
return nil, fmt.Errorf("creating the OAuth config: %v", err)
|
||||
}
|
||||
|
||||
if config.UseManagedIdentityExtension {
|
||||
glog.V(2).Infoln("azure: using managed identity extension to retrieve access token")
|
||||
msiEndpoint, err := adal.GetMSIVMEndpoint()
|
||||
if err != nil {
|
||||
return nil, fmt.Errorf("Getting the managed service identity endpoint: %v", err)
|
||||
}
|
||||
return adal.NewServicePrincipalTokenFromMSI(
|
||||
msiEndpoint,
|
||||
env.ServiceManagementEndpoint)
|
||||
}
|
||||
|
||||
if len(config.AADClientSecret) > 0 {
|
||||
glog.V(2).Infoln("azure: using client_id+client_secret to retrieve access token")
|
||||
return adal.NewServicePrincipalToken(
|
||||
*oauthConfig,
|
||||
config.AADClientID,
|
||||
config.AADClientSecret,
|
||||
env.ServiceManagementEndpoint)
|
||||
}
|
||||
|
||||
if len(config.AADClientCertPath) > 0 && len(config.AADClientCertPassword) > 0 {
|
||||
glog.V(2).Infoln("azure: using jwt client_assertion (client_cert+client_private_key) to retrieve access token")
|
||||
certData, err := ioutil.ReadFile(config.AADClientCertPath)
|
||||
if err != nil {
|
||||
return nil, fmt.Errorf("reading the client certificate from file %s: %v", config.AADClientCertPath, err)
|
||||
}
|
||||
certificate, privateKey, err := decodePkcs12(certData, config.AADClientCertPassword)
|
||||
if err != nil {
|
||||
return nil, fmt.Errorf("decoding the client certificate: %v", err)
|
||||
}
|
||||
return adal.NewServicePrincipalTokenFromCertificate(
|
||||
*oauthConfig,
|
||||
config.AADClientID,
|
||||
certificate,
|
||||
privateKey,
|
||||
env.ServiceManagementEndpoint)
|
||||
}
|
||||
|
||||
return nil, fmt.Errorf("No credentials provided for AAD application %s", config.AADClientID)
|
||||
}
|
||||
|
||||
// ParseAzureEnvironment returns azure environment by name
|
||||
func ParseAzureEnvironment(cloudName string) (*azure.Environment, error) {
|
||||
var env azure.Environment
|
||||
var err error
|
||||
if cloudName == "" {
|
||||
env = azure.PublicCloud
|
||||
} else {
|
||||
env, err = azure.EnvironmentFromName(cloudName)
|
||||
}
|
||||
return &env, err
|
||||
}
|
||||
|
||||
// decodePkcs12 decodes a PKCS#12 client certificate by extracting the public certificate and
|
||||
// the private RSA key
|
||||
func decodePkcs12(pkcs []byte, password string) (*x509.Certificate, *rsa.PrivateKey, error) {
|
||||
privateKey, certificate, err := pkcs12.Decode(pkcs, password)
|
||||
if err != nil {
|
||||
return nil, nil, fmt.Errorf("decoding the PKCS#12 client certificate: %v", err)
|
||||
}
|
||||
rsaPrivateKey, isRsaKey := privateKey.(*rsa.PrivateKey)
|
||||
if !isRsaKey {
|
||||
return nil, nil, fmt.Errorf("PKCS#12 certificate must contain a RSA private key")
|
||||
}
|
||||
|
||||
return certificate, rsaPrivateKey, nil
|
||||
}
